Overview

Security solutions encompass a broad range of strategies, technologies, and practices designed to protect individuals, organizations, and nations from various threats. Historically, security has evolved from physical barriers and manned guards to sophisticated cyber security systems and artificial intelligence-powered surveillance. The skeptic might question the effectiveness of current security measures, given the rise in cyber attacks and data breaches, such as the 2017 Equifax breach that exposed the data of over 147 million people. Meanwhile, fans of innovative security solutions point to successes like the implementation of biometric authentication, which has significantly reduced identity theft. Engineers are continually working to improve security protocols, such as enhancing encryption methods and developing more secure communication channels. As we look to the future, futurists predict a significant increase in the use of AI and IoT devices in security solutions, which could potentially create new vulnerabilities, sparking debates about privacy and security. 🛡️ Network Security: The First Line of Defense

Network security is the first line of defense against cyber threats, and it's essential to have a robust Firewall in place to prevent unauthorized access. However, network security goes beyond just firewalls, and organizations must also consider Intrusion Detection Systems and Virtual Private Networks. As we discussed in the Network Security section, a comprehensive network security strategy is critical to preventing Data Breaches. Moreover, with the rise of Internet of Things (IoT) devices, network security is becoming increasingly complex, and organizations must consider IoT Security as a key component of their overall security strategy.
